PL565-37DC Features

The PL565-37DC is equipped with a range of technical specifications that make it stand out in the market. Key features include:

  • Input and Output: The device accepts crystal input and provides LVCMOS output, ensuring compatibility with a wide range of systems.
  • Frequency Range: With a maximum frequency of 250MHz, the PL565-37DC is capable of handling high-speed applications with ease.
  • Supply Voltage: The IC operates within a supply voltage range of 2.97V to 3.63V, offering flexibility in power supply requirements.
  • Operating Temperature: The device is designed to operate within a temperature range of 0°C to 70°C, making it suitable for a variety of environmental conditions.
  • Compliance and Standards: The PL565-37DC is REACH unaffected and ROHS3 compliant, ensuring it meets the highest environmental and safety standards. It also has a moisture sensitivity level (MSL) of 1, indicating it is suitable for unlimited exposure to standard environmental conditions.
  • Packaging and Circuits: The die package contains a single circuit, optimizing space and integration in compact designs.
